Karen Sue Apthorp, 63, was called to heaven on May 29th, 2026. She was born in Mansfield, Ohio on March 29, 1963, to the late Reverend Clyde Knipp Sr and Joyce Knipp Bradford. She Married the Love of her life, Bernie Apthorp on February 14, 1985.
Maw-Maw Karen was entirely devoted to her Family and friends. Her grandchildren were the center of her universe. Karen was the definition of selfless love, always a helping hand. Affectionately known as Granny (Aunt) Karen, Her legacy will always be the love she poured out onto everyone.
Left to cherish her memory are her Daughters; Sarah Apthorp and Samantha (Anthony) Adams. Her grandchildren; Peyton Apthorp, Will Adams, and Audrey Adams. Brothers; Clyde (Andi) Knipp, Chris Knipp Sr., Sister; Kim (Wendell) Fields, and special cousin (more like her big sister); Gaytha Trent, and many nieces, nephews, and cousins.
She was proceeded in death by her father and mother, Rev. Clyde Knipp Sr. and Joyce Knipp Bradford. Her in-laws; Bernard and Ethel Apthorp. Her beloved niece; Sonnie Knipp Wyatt, along with many aunts, uncles, and cousins.
